A PAIR OF FRENCH PALE GREEN AND GREY-DECORATED DEMILUNE CONSOLES
SUPPLIED BY VALERIAN RYBAR & DAIGRE, ONE LOUIS XVI, CIRCA 1780, THE OTHER OF A LATER DATE
Each of D-form with a white marble top with molded edge, above a frieze decorated with egg-and-dart and beadwork, on paterae-headed stop-fluted tapering legs joined by four flat stretchers which are centered by a lidded urn, with berry-bunch feet
38 in. (96.5 cm.) high, 56 in. (142 cm.) wide, 23 in. (58.5 cm.) deep (2)
